Shop Plants
Echinacea purpurea
£8.49 - £44.99
Echinacea Green Envy (PBR)
£12.74 - £29.74
Verbena hastata f. Rosea
£7.64 - £29.74
Alcalthaea suffrutescens Parkfrieden
£11.04 - £28.04
Calamagrostis brachytricha
£9.99 - £16.95
Valeriana officinalis
£7.64 - £38.24
Nymphaea Marliacea Carnea
£42.99 - £189.99


































